7.3.3 Info/Overview
Note: In the current release (v3.1.x), LLDP information is not displayed by
the web interface and can be only visualized from SNMP or using the CLI.
For each active network interface, LLDP will send its own information to the cor-
responding peer and recollect the information from the same peer if compatible with
LLDP.
Note: Only active interface with a compatible LLDP neighbor are displayed.
Other interfaces are leaved disabled. This means that if no neighbors are
running a compatible LLDP agent, the LLDP daemons of this device will be
empty.
The information gathered by each port running LLDP is then structured into three cat-
egories:
Device: Information related to the system run by the neighbor.
Port: Information related to the neighbor port.
Management: Information about how the corresponding neighbor is managed.
